Cast threaded caps are fittings used in piping systems to seal the end of a pipe or fitting with a threaded connection. These caps are designed to screw onto the end of a pipe to close off the line, providing a secure and leak-proof seal. Cast threaded caps are commonly used in various industries where the closure of a pipe or fitting is necessary, such as in plumbing, oil and gas, chemical processing, and industrial applications.

 

Cast threaded caps are typically made of durable materials such as stainless steel, brass, or other metals to provide strength and corrosion resistance. Stainless steel caps are popular for their excellent corrosion resistance and durability.

Standard & Materials: AISI 304L

The SAE/ANSI 304 (AISI 304) is the most commonly available and used type of stainless steel. It is also referred to as 18/8 stainless steel, A2 stainless steel (as per the ISO 3506), or 304S15 (as per the British Standard). This is an austenitic chromium-nickel alloy which practically means that it has a very high corrosion resistance. It is also nonmagnetic and can’t be hardened through heat treatment. As AISI 304 can withstand extremely corrosive environments and can be shaped, machined and welded relatively easy, it is very popular for a wide range of applications.

 

AISI 304/L Chemical Composition (%)

Grade C, max Cr Mn, max Ni P, max S, max Si, max
AISI 304 0.08 18~20 2 8~10.5 0.045 0.03 1
AISI 304L 0.03 18~20 2 8~12 0.045 0.03 1

GENERAL NOTE: Caps may be made without recess. Caps so made shall be of such height P that the length of perfect thread shall not be less than B, and the length of useful thread (B plus threads with fully formed roots and flat crests) shall be not less than L2 (effective length of external thread) which is required by ASME B1.20.1.

NOTES:

(a)Patterns shall be designed to produce castings of metal thickness given in the Table. Metal thickness at no point shall be less than 90% of values given in the Table.

(b)The length of thread may extend beyond the width of band. However, minimum metal thickness (G) must be maintained at the end of the thread.
